
After 30 years of playing guitar in the Birmingham area, George Vinson brings us his first album, Spheres of Influence, a collaboration rooted deep in a lifetime of influences and musical experiences.
Musically, George Vinson has worked as a session player, engineered, produced and worked with hundreds of artists throughout the southeast and across the country. He's a founding member of Paradox and has played with the likes of Chuck Berry, Bo Diddley and Percy Sledge.
On Spheres of Influence however, a lifetime of music and spiritual commitment come together to tell a story that Vinson feels transcends words, its meaning simply felt and understood in the soul.
